On one of our Lend A Heart visits the dogs are individually introduced and we do a "dog and pony" show at the beginning of the visit of their "tricks" which ranges from performing obedience commands, catching a biscuit off their nose, etc. I never really taught Hope any fun "tricks" while I had her, so instead I use some of her service skills for this portion of the visit.

Hope learned how to retrieve things as small as coins off the floor, using the command "get". She has been able to retrieve coins off a carpeted floor, but has had some trouble picking up coins off a non-carpeted floor. Last week, our visit was outside so I had her try to pick up a quarter, knowing she might have some issues, but she did it!
